My 4 month old goes to bed at 10pm, he has his last feed at around 9/9:30pm and then we do a calming routine of baby massage or reading a book or singing. I’ve noticed that he sleeps better on days that I take him out on a walk and whenever he gets all his day naps in but he usually sleeps 4-5hours then gets up for one feed and then sleeps for another 4-5hours and then gets up for a feed after that he has his wake window and then goes back for a nap for a 1-2hrs. I used to do bathtime before bedtime which he loved but now he has eczema due to CMPA so I only do bathtime 3-4 times a week max. I also have a light (it lights up in different colours but we keep it on blue with „stars”) and I put that on during his last feed of the day, I feel like he now knows that we’re getting ready for bed when it’s on. For my son (10 weeks) we usually do last feed at 9pm, then we wind him down with bath time (3 times a week max), dim lights and baby massage with a bedtime lotion. The nursery has a light, sound machine/ air purifier and I turn on lullabies or environmental display on the TV to help him understand it’s bedtime. Around midnight or 1am he gets another feeding and then he is usually sleep for 3-4 hours. I am usually up for second feeding at 4/5am and then he sleeps again until 8/9am. At that point he is usually up until afternoon where he will begin a cycle of day naps ☺️. This is the start of my routine and I am hoping we begin seeing him sleep longer through the night soon. But I’m down to just two feedings in the night. My son is only 2.5 months and is already so aware that I believe it’s possible but also he’s still young and adapting. The routine has helped my husband and I tremendously with better sleep patterns. Our nights have significantly improved since adding a routine.

My little one has been going down around 7/7:30 since he was around 4 1/2 months (he’s 6 months now) and sleeps until about 6 or 7am. We do what hubby and I call ‘the triple B’ Bath, Bottle, Bed. We got him in that routine and it has seemed to work for us so far, I also made sure we did everything at the same time every night, gave him an extra ounce or two than what he got during the day for his bedtime bottle. Every baby is different though, I formula feed so that may also play a part in him sleep through the night vs someone who breastfeeds.
